]> Creatis software - creaImageIO.git/blobdiff - src/creaImageIODicomImageReader2.cpp
#3185 creaImageIO Feature New Normal - Clean code
[creaImageIO.git] / src / creaImageIODicomImageReader2.cpp
index 5e8b5705c75bc68538fb4a5d3818520cb6a8649a..5b6861ccf46fc63ce510dfa4f6526c9ba41cbee0 100644 (file)
 */
 
 
-#include <creaImageIODicomImageReader2.h>
+#include "creaImageIODicomImageReader2.h"
+#include <creaImageIOTreeAttributeDescriptor.h>
 #include "gdcmStringFilter.h"
-#include "vtkGDCMImageReader.h"
-
-#include <creaImageIOSystem.h>
+#include "gdcmUIDs.h"
 #include "boost/filesystem/path.hpp"
 
-#include <creaImageIOTreeAttributeDescriptor.h>
+#include "vtkGDCMImageReader.h"
 #include <vtkStringArray.h>
-#include <creaImageIOGimmick.h>
+#if defined(_WIN32)
+#pragma warning(disable: 4996)
+#endif
 
-#include "gdcmUIDs.h"
 #ifdef _DEBUG
 #define new DEBUG_NEW
 #endif
@@ -156,8 +156,6 @@ namespace creaImageIO
   void DicomImageReader::ReadAttributes(const std::string& filename, 
                      std::map<std::string,std::string>& attr)
   {
-    GimmickMessage(2,"Reading attributes from DICOM file '"
-                  <<filename<<"'"<<std::endl);
 
    
       gdcm::Reader reader;
@@ -172,7 +170,7 @@ namespace creaImageIO
                          if ( i->first == "D0004_1500" )
                          {
                                  boost::filesystem::path full_path(filename);
-                                 std::string f = full_path.leaf();
+                                 std::string f = full_path.leaf().string();
                                  i->second = f;
                          }
                          else if ( i->first == "FullFileName" )
@@ -245,7 +243,7 @@ void DicomImageReader::ReadAttributes2(const std::string& filename,
                        if ( i->first == "D0004_1500" )
                        {
                                boost::filesystem::path full_path(filename);
-                               std::string f = full_path.leaf();
+                               std::string f = full_path.leaf().string();
                                i->second = f;
                        }
                        else if ( i->first == "FullFileName" )